Why `intervalId` is declared with `let` before `tick` runs once synchronously: the first `tick()` call happens before `setInterval` returns, so if the target is already due on page load, `tick` must not call `clearInterval` on a not-yet-assigned `const` — that would throw a `ReferenceError`. Declaring `intervalId` as `let intervalId = null` up front and only scheduling the interval at all when the target is still in the future avoids the bug entirely (an already-due countdown just renders "due now" once and never starts ticking).

## 4. Signature element: live sync countdown
`app/web/static/app.js` currently does a one-time UTC→local conversion of the
`time[data-utc]` element on `DOMContentLoaded`. It's extended to:
1. On load, read `data-utc` as the target instant.
2. If the target is in the future, start a `setInterval` (1s) that computes
the remaining duration and renders it as `HH:MM:SS` (or `MM:SS` under an
hour) in monospace, e.g. `NEXT SYNC ▸ 00:12:04`.
3. If the target is in the past (page left open past the sync time, or
`next_tick` not yet known on first boot), render `due now` instead of a
negative countdown.
4. The `title` attribute keeps showing the absolute local time (via
`toLocaleString()`) and the original UTC instant, so hovering still gives
an absolute reference — this preserves today's behavior as a fallback/aid.
5. `data-utc` stays the templating contract between server and client (same
attribute the current tests assert on), so no server-side route or test
changes are needed for this evolution — only `app.js` behavior and the
surrounding CSS/markup in `base.html` change.
No server-side change: `next_sync_tick()` in `app/web/routes.py` and the
`base.html` template variable wiring stay as they are; only the visual
presentation and `app.js` ticking logic change.
